
Planning continues to move forward for the Farm Progress Show and Husker Harvest Days farm shows, both slated for September in 2020. FPS will be Sept. 1-3 and HHD Sept. 15-17.
Show mananger Matt Jungmann says that having permanent locations and an experienced team are a real advantage for setting up a successful show under challenging circumstances.
Jungmann says that because of COVID, "there's a lot of extra work, but behind the scenes all of the typical things that need to happen are happening."
The harvest demo fields are looking strong, he says, with corn at the Husker Harvest Days facility already at 4 inches.
The Farm Progress Show is in Boone, Iowa this year at its permanent location there. Husker Harvest Days is in its permanent and recently-upgraded facility in Grand Island, Nebraska.
